Employer-sponsored retirement plans give business owners the opportunity for tax-deductible contributions and employees the advantages of pre-tax salary reduction contributions that accumulate tax-deferred until a withdrawal is taken. SEP-IRA A SEP-IRA (Simplified Employee Pension Plan) is an employer-sponsored retirement plan for employers and employees of sole-proprietorships, partnerships and corporations as well as not-for-profit organizations. With a SEP-IRA, the employer makes tax-deductible contributions on behalf of all eligible employees and all earnings accumulate tax-deferred until a withdrawal is taken. More>>>

A SIMPLE IRA (Savings Incentive Match Plan for Employees of Small Employers)is an employer-sponsored retirement plan for businesses with 100 or fewer employees. It allows employees to make pre-tax salary reduction contributions and employers to make tax-deductible contributions on behalf of themselves and their employees. All earnings accumulate tax-deferred until a withdrawal is taken. More>>>

401(k) Plan 401(k) plans are popular with businesses because both employers and employees benefit. Traditional 401(k) plans allow employees to make pre-tax contributions and employers to make tax-deductible contributions for employees, with earnings growing tax-deferred until withdrawn. Roth 401(k) plans allow employees to make after-tax contributions, and qualifying withdrawals are tax-free. Employers have flexibility with contributions and plan design. More>>>
| 403(b) TSA A 403(b) TSA (Tax Sheltered Annuity) is an employer-sponsored retirement plan for employees of public school districts and 501(c)(3) tax-exempt organizations. Similar to a 401(k), a 403(b) TSA allows an employee to make pre-tax salary reduction contributions and enjoy tax-deferred growth until he or she takes a withdrawal. More>>>
